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our technician will assess the damage, identify the source of the water, and contain the affected area to prevent further dam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and ensure accurate assessments. Our team will work quickly to contain the area, preventing water from spreading to other parts of your warehouse. We’ll also take steps to prevent mold growth and ensure a safe working environment.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Next, our team will extract the standing water and begin the drying process using industry-leading equipment. We’ll use high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process. Our technicians will monitor moisture levels closely to ensure the area is dry and safe. We’ll also use specialized equipment to dry hard-to-reach areas, such as crawl spaces and attics.

Step 3: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area is dry, our team will clean and sanitize the affected area to prevent mold growth and bacteria.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ning products and sanitizers to ensure a safe and healthy environment. Our technicians will also remove any damaged materials and dispose of them properly.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Cost in Dana Point, CA

The cost of Warehouse Water Damage Restoration services in Dana Point, CA,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are based on a thorough assessment of your warehouse and a detailed plan of action. We’ll work closely with you to ensure you understand the costs involved and the benefits of our services. We’re committed to transparency and open communication throughout the restoration process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, complexity of damage, and local conditions
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Amount of water involved, type of equipment needed, and duration of drying process
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 Severity of contamination, type of cleaning products needed, and extent of sanitizing required
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Scope of repairs, type of materials needed, and labor costs involved
Desiccant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of dehumidification process
More Services (e.g., mold remediation) $500 – $5,000 Severity of mold growth, type of equipment needed, and extent of remediation required
